The cheapest way to get from Acacia Ridge to Varsity Lakes is to train which costs $2 and takes 1h 15m.
The fastest way to get from Acacia Ridge to Varsity Lakes is to drive which takes 58 min and costs $15 - $22.
The distance between Acacia Ridge and Varsity Lakes is 78 km. The road distance is 79.1 km.
The best way to get from Acacia Ridge to Varsity Lakes without a car is to train which takes 1h 15m and costs $2.
It takes approximately 1h 15m to get from Acacia Ridge to Varsity Lakes, including transfers.
Yes, the driving distance between Acacia Ridge to Varsity Lakes is 79 km. It takes approximately 58 min to drive from Acacia Ridge to Varsity Lakes.

What companies run services between Acacia Ridge, QLD, Australia and Varsity Lakes, QLD, Australia?
Translink operates a train from Altandi station, platform 1 to Varsity Lakes station, platform 2 every 15 minutes. Tickets cost $1 and the journey takes 57 min.
